Bahadalnagar Population - Bhadrak, Orissa
Bahadalnagar is a medium size village located in Bhandari Pokhari Block of Bhadrak district, Orissa with total 172 families residing. The Bahadalnagar village has population of 826 of which 408 are males while 418 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bahadalnagar village population of children with age 0-6 is 94 which makes up 11.38 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bahadalnagar village is 1025 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Bahadalnagar as per census is 709, lower than Orissa average of 941.
Bahadalnagar village has higher liter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Bahadalnagar village was 84.84 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Bahadalnagar Male literacy stands at 92.35 % while female literacy rate was 77.84 %.

Bahadalnagar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 172 | - | - |
Population | 826 | 408 | 418 |
Child (0-6) | 94 | 55 | 39 |
Schedule Caste | 223 | 112 | 111 |
Schedule Tribe | 56 | 25 | 31 |
Literacy | 84.84 % | 92.35 % | 77.84 % |
Total Workers | 266 | 244 | 22 |
Main Worker | 135 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 131 | 122 | 9 |
